A woman became the head of British spies. Who is Blaise Metreweli?


“Let us be more open so that we can remain secret,” Sir Richard Moore, who ruled the British intelligence service, known as MI6, until the end of September 2025, repeatedly said. It wasn't just a slogan – for the past five years, Moore had been implementing a plan whose main goal was to bring the role of MI6 to the public and give a human face to this shadowy service.

During his term, he was extremely active in the media, and before leaving, he made sure to leave the service with an Instagram profile. He became the head of MI6 as a recognizable person – although he had a career in the secret services, he also held official positions for a number of years, including that of British ambassador to Turkey. Meanwhile, the figure of his successor, Blaise Metreweli, emerges from the fog of secrets that for many years surrounded her, even among her friends. What do we know about the new head of one of the most powerful intelligence services in the world?
